Transaction 3543f7d2ab9f0b77cc701100fb1244372fa732210cac4c842ffc08833c052010
3 Input
2 Outputs
- 3543f7d2ab9f0b77cc701100fb1244372fa732210cac4c842ffc08833c052010:0
- 3543f7d2ab9f0b77cc701100fb1244372fa732210cac4c842ffc08833c052010:1
value 333763
address 19i8pDbyeeZGasHcBLCrLe2noZt82rhn4W
value 12922668
address 3LmphaAuY6p2eSExAtqoZSSok1rmoXpj9H